The Blumengarten circuit in the Exceptional Forest® of Haguenau

Discover some remarkable trees of the Undivided Forest. Unique in size, age, history, originality and even their shape, they are part of the natural and cultural heritage of the Haguenau forest to which they give its identity. From Gros-Chêne, follow the signs for the blue ring. 10km - 2h30.

Our favorite of the circuit: The pedunculate oak of the Nanquette crossroads which measures 1,26 m in diameter and 28 m in height. It is remarkable because of its location in the center of the crossroads, its size and its port. On the richest soils of the forest, some oak trees can reach 40 m height. At the foot of the oak, a bench invites you to mark pause.

The ornithological observatory

Land, observe, dream ... a moment out of time! Brunnwald ornithological observatory was erected in 2011 at the level of an old renatured clay quarry. Taking your time, it is possible to admire the birds present in the forest : kingfishers, gray herons and many more .... 
This place, a reflection of the wealth in terms of biodiversity of the undivided forest of Haguenau, labeled Forest of Exception®, allows in an unprecedented forest setting, to take the time to rest and enjoy the spectacle of nature.

To get there

In Betschdorf, towards Haguenau via the Gros Chêne. Shortly after entering the forest, you reach the level of the Heuscheuer forest house.

Take a left at the Heuscheuer forest house following the alley for 500 meters Brunnwald forest (unpaved path). The ornithological observatory, indicated by an affixed sign, is on your left.

On the Green Trame in Bischwiller

Although rather discreet on the Alsatian scene, Bischwiller offers a setting conducive to beautiful bucolic walks. Thanks to a network of discovery trails developed in the heart and around the city, it is good to stroll in the streets, on the edge of the forest, and as far as the Ried plain.

The trail " Trame Verte and Hasensprung »Of 8km starts at Parc du Château. Both poetic and relaxing, the green fabric is a real green lung located in the heart of the city. Unmissable: a contemplative stop on the footbridge suspended over the body of water called "jute pond", where the lucky ones can be surprised by the graceful dance of Swan.

Ideal for families thanks to playgrounds which adorn this course which presents no difficulty. Prepare your itinerary by downloading the circuit, or by going to the Haguenau Tourist Office.

Useful information : Duration about 3 hours for this loop circuit, with red markings. Departure: parking lot of the Protestant church (rue de l'Eglise). Other marked circuits are offered to discover Bischwiller.
